Government Conducts Research on Land Reform

Tuesday, March 16, 2010 - 12:44
The Department of rural Development and Land Reform looks at ways to speed up the acquisition of land reform and to get it more cheaply
The Department of rural Development and Land Reform has announced it is currently looking at ways to speed up the acquisition of land reform and to get it more cheaply.

Minister, Gugile Nkwinti says that methods used to arrive at these strategies include amongst others; case studies of successful experiences locally and internationally and a survey of high-delivery areas in the country.

"Consultations with stakeholders will form part of the general consultative process that will be followed once the report has been approved by cabinet," says Nkwinti.
